Postcode NE4 6TL is located in a major urban area, within the Elswick ward of Newcastle upon Tyne in the North East region, and forms part of the Elswick South area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 209.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in Elswick South is £31,948 per year. The nearest station is MetroCentre located about 1.0 miles away. There are 13 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 1 parks nearby, closest medium park is Elswick Park.

Elswick South has a very high level of deprivation, ranked at position 315 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om — placing it within the top 1% most deprived areas in England.

Based on 55 recent sales, the median property price is £179,995 in Elswick area, with individual transactions ranging from £44,000 up to £344,995.
